What you will be working on
Vehicle Management
The incumbent will serve as the primary liaison with suppliers on matters relating to vehicle repairs, routine checks, and replacement. He/she will work closely with the vendor to manage and maintain the fleet management system and prepare regular reports on vehicle usage and traffic violations. The incumbent will also liaise with officers on vehicle-related matters to ensure their needs are addressed in a timely manner.
Facilities Management
The incumbent will be responsible for liaising with the Managing Agent on all matters relating to office maintenance, ensuring that the workplace is kept in good working condition and that maintenance issues are addressed promptly.
Logistics Support
The incumbent will provide logistics support to the organisation, ensuring that operational needs are met efficiently and effectively.
Assets and Inventory Management
The incumbent will oversee the annual stock take exercise, ensuring that it is conducted accurately and in a timely manner. He/she will also be responsible for maintaining adequate stock levels, handling the disposal of assets and inventory in accordance with established procedures, and preparing the necessary reports arising from the stock take.
